Grasping Registered Agents

A registered agent is a appointed person or entity that acts on behalf of a firm in matters related to legal and official notifications. This includes receiving service of process, which involves court documents, summonses, and other official communications from the state or court. By designating a representative, companies ensure they have a trustworthy point of contact for crucial legal matters, helping to ensure compliance with state regulations.

Registered agents are typically required for companies and LLCs in most jurisdictions. Each jurisdiction has distinct registered agent requirements, including the agent's availability during normal hours and their location in the jurisdiction where the business is registered. Failure to maintain an effective registered agent can lead to penalties, including the loss of good standing and the inability to legally conduct business.

Requirements and Compliance

When selecting a official agent, it's important to understand the criteria set by your state. Most jurisdictions mandate that a designated agent must be a resident of the state or a business entity authorized to conduct business in that jurisdiction. The agent's location must also be a physical location, not a P.O. Box, as this is where official documents and notifications will be received. Ensuring adherence with these regulations is crucial for maintaining your company's good standing and acquiring vital court notices in a efficient manner.

Another key aspect of registered agent compliance is the need for availability. A designated agent must be available during regular business hours to accept legal process. Failure to react to legal notices or documents can cause unfavorable rulings or fines against your company. Therefore, selecting a trustworthy registered agent is important to ensuring you meet all compliance needs and support operational consistency.

Changing Your Designated Agent

Altering your registered agent is a essential procedure for companies that need to revise their representation for legal reasons. There are several reasons why a organization might want to make this modification, including relocating to a another region, unhappiness with the present registered agent support, or a shift in organizational framework. Regardless of the cause, it is vital to comprehend the particular requirements established by your state regarding the modification procedure.

To start a change, you'll typically need to submit a registered agent change form provided by your jurisdiction's Department of State. This form may require details about your current designated agent, your replacement agent's information, and your business details. Some jurisdictions may also require a formal agreement from the replacement registered agent, verifying their willingness to assume the position. It's crucial to ensure that the form is completed accurately and filed within the specified timeframe to eliminate any compliance issues.

After filing the necessary forms and fees, you'll get confirmation from the state of your registered agent change. Be sure to adjust your business records and alert any stakeholders, including patrons, vendors, and associates, of the new registered agent details. This action helps maintain clarity and ensures that official papers and notices are sent properly, protecting your business from possible legal repercussions.
